Chhotibar - Kujang, Jagatsinghapur
Chhotibar is a village situated in the Kujang tehsil of Jagatsinghapur district, Odisha. It is located approximately 10 km from Tirtol and around 32 km from Jagatsinghapur . Sailo ser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chhotibar village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Chhotibar is 397545. The village covers a total geographical area of 59 hectares and falls under the 754140 pincode. Jagatsinghapur is the nearest town, located about 32 km away.
Chhotibar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Paradeep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Jagatsinghp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Chhotibar
As per Census 2011, Chhotibar village has a total population of 399 people, consisting of 205 males and 194 females. The village has 84 households and a sex ratio of 946 females per 1,000 males. There are 31 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 339 literate and 60 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Chhotibar are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 399 | 205 | 194 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 31 | 19 | 12 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1 | - | 1 |
| Literate Population | 339 | 177 | 162 |
| Illiterate Population | 60 | 28 | 32 |

Transport and Connectivity of Chhotibar
Chhotibar is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 2-5 km of Chhotibar.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 2-5 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jagatsinghapur to Chhotibar is about 32 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.

Health Facilities in Chhotibar
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Chhotibar village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
